Transformation and Electrical

At each site, APR Energy provides a complete electrical system to meet all customer design specifications. This includes electrical studies, detailed design, testing, and commissioning of equipment such as substations, switchgear, step-up transformers, low/medium/high voltage cabling, power management systems, protective relaying, and metering equipment. We can also accommodate multiple delivery voltages ranging from 11kV to 230kV and beyond.

Selective Catalytic Reduction (SCR)

Our SCR systems are designed to deliver industry-leading emissions control, utilizing Best Available Control Technology (BACT) to ensure compliance with the most stringent environmental standards. Using advanced catalyst technology, SCRs significantly reduce NOx emissions, while the integrated CO catalyst reduces carbon monoxide emissions. With an ammonia slip of only 5 ppm, these systems provide highly efficient performance without compromising air quality. Flexible by design, APR’s SCR solutions can be deployed across multiple fuel applications, including natural gas, distillates, and hydrogen, making them a critical component in delivering sustainable and reliable power.

Fuel Systems and Storage

We supply all equipment and systems necessary for fueling the operation of our power generation equipment, covering both liquid fuels and natural gas. For natural gas, our systems include compression, pressure regulation, heating, and safety controls to ensure reliable and efficient delivery. For liquid fuels, we offer storage, offloading, transfer, quality management, and efficiency monitoring. All systems include piping, pumping, and filtering as well as continuous metering to enable close monitoring. APR Energy is also flexible in designing and integrating alternative solutions such as CNG and LNG systems to meet the specific needs of each project.

Remote Control Monitoring and Diagnostics

Each APR Energy site includes state-of-the-art remote monitoring and diagnostics technology, with a secure Ethernet connection as the primary communication link and satellite uplink for redundant backup. This provides real-time visibility into gas turbine performance, combustion dynamics, emissions, rotating equipment, balance of plant systems, power delivery, and reliability data. The system continuously tracks and trends this data, applying predictive analytics to detect anomalies, optimize efficiency, and ensure compliance with the most stringent reliability and environmental standards.

Site Infrastructure

APR Energy provides all necessary control rooms, offices, workshops, and warehousing to maintain optimal plant operation. We can also provide mobile housing, water, power, and climate control. In addition, our site layouts integrate HSE infrastructure, including safety showers, eye wash stations, spill containment, and controlled access points. This ensures safe and compliant operations alongside reliable plant performance.

Civil Works

Depending on customer needs, APR Energy can handle all site preparation, including civil work such as initial leveling, compacting, and foundation work, as well as perimeter fencing, roadways, and lighting. We also provide comprehensive security systems with CCTV and security personnel. Where required, we can integrate utility tie-ins such as water supply, wastewater treatment, natural gas, and electrical interconnections, delivering a fully prepared and secure site for rapid deployment.
